Throgs Neck Rent Report — August 2022

Asking rents in ZIP 10465, New York City, from 70 listings.

Median 1BR rent in Throgs Neck was $1,700 in August 2022, flat versus July 2022 and up 6.3% year-over-year. The middle half of 1BR listings asked between $1,550 and $1,700. That puts Throgs Neck $650 below the New York City citywide 1BR median of $2,350. The month's figures are based on 70 listings across 10 bedroom categories.
